MISSISSAUGA, Ontario, Sept. 15, 2026 (GLOBE NEWSWIRE) -- Next Hydrogen Solutions Inc. (“Next Hydrogen” or the “Company”) is pleased to announce that it has secured a non-repayable contribution agreement with the Government of Canada through Natural Resources Canada’s Energy Innovation Program (NRCan) for funding of up to $2 million for additional research to develop scalable fabrication processes for commercial electrolyzer modules.
This funding will support R&D activities focused on improving the efficiency, performance and cost of Next Hydrogen’s commercial electrolyzer modules. As an initial project milestone, the Company is targeting cell performance of 1.8 V/cell at 1.0 A/cm² by Q1 2027, consistent with the U.S. Department of Energy (DOE) 2026 technical target for alkaline water electrolysis. The project’s ultimate performance target is 1.7 V/cell at 1.2 A/cm², targeted for achievement by September 2028.

The technologies developed through this project are expected to enhance the competitiveness of Next Hydrogen’s commercial products by lowering energy consumption and reducing the cost of green hydrogen production. As electricity accounts for 60–70% of hydrogen production operating costs, these efficiency gains are expected to reduce electricity consumption of its electrolyzer modules per kilogram of hydrogen produced by approximately 8% as well as reducing the cost of fabricating its electrolyzers.
We anticipate achieving the initial 1.8 V/cell at 1.0 A/cm² performance milestone by Q1 2027, with the project continuing toward the ultimate target of 1.7 V/cell at 1.2 A/cm² by September 2028.

Founded in 2007, Next Hydrogen is a designer and manufacturer of electrolyzers that use water and electricity to generate clean hydrogen for use as a clean energy source. Next Hydrogen’s unique cell design architecture supported by over 40 patents enables superior dynamic response to efficiently convert intermittent renewable electricity into green hydrogen on a commercial infrastructure scale.
